How much do entry level political graphic design j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level political graphic design in the United States is $26.90,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.95 and $31.25 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Entry Level Political Graphic Design vs Entry Level Marketing Graphic Design?

AspectEntry Level Political Graphic DesignEntry Level Marketing Graphic Design
Required CredentialsDesign skills, basic political knowledge, portfolioDesign skills, marketing understanding, portfolio
Work EnvironmentPolitical campaigns, government agenciesAdvertising agencies, corporate marketing teams
Industry UsagePolitical campaigns, advocacy groupsBrands, companies, marketing firms

Both roles require strong graphic design skills and portfolios. Political graphic designers focus on campaigns and advocacy, while marketing graphic designers work on promoting products and brands. The main difference lies in the industry focus and specific campaign goals.
